Placing the relative clause inside the other sentence: As in English, a relative clause should be inserted immediately after thing it refers back to. Rearranging the relative clause: The relative pronoun is usually the first word in the clause, and the finite verb is always last. Relative pronouns table. body art ink hoursWebRelative clause: relative pronouns as the dative object. A relative pronoun can be in the dative when it is the dative object of a relative clause. Nico trifft Pepe. Die Krimiserie gefällt ihm (= Pepe) gut. Nico trifft Pepe, dem die Krimiserie gut gefällt. Nico trifft Selma. Er hat ihr (= Selma) ein Fahrrad geschenkt. body art infectionsWebFor the first type of exercise, you’ll get the English translation of the sentences. Thomas wird rot. Maria hat Thomas geküsst.
